Trump said to his supporters that if elected in 2024 he would "root out the communists, Marxists, fascists and the radical left thugs that live like vermin within the confines of our country that lie and steal and cheat on elections," referring to his false claim that the 2020 US election was stolen.

Biden said the comments echoed that of language used in Nazi Germany in the lead up to World War II and throughout.

"In just the last few days, Trump has said if he returns to office he's gonna go after all those who oppose him and wipe out what he called the 'vermin...in America'... it echoes language you heard in Nazi Germany in the 30s. It isn't even the first time," Biden said at a fundraiser in San Francisco.

He continued: "Trump also recently talked about quote, 'the blood of America is being poisoned'... Again, echoes the same phrases used in Nazi Germany."

This isn't the first time Trump has used incendiary language to embolden his supporters.

He recently said that immigrants who entered the country illegally were "poisoning the blood of our country," according to a report by Reuters.

His campaign officials have also rejected accusations of using Nazi-style rhetoric and previous comparisons to Italian dictator Mussolini.

Spokesperson Steven Cheung said: "Those who try to make that ridiculous assertion are clearly snowflakes grasping for anything because they are suffering from Trump Derangement Syndrome and their sad, miserable existence will be crushed when President Trump returns to the White House."

During the fundraiser, Biden also pointed out Trump's attacks on Paul Pelosi, the husband of former House Speaker Nancy Pelosi.

He said: “On more than one occasion in recent weeks, he’s [Trump] made a joke about the assaults on Nancy Pelosi’s husband.

“There’s no place in America for political violence.”

Paul Pelosi was attacked with a hammer during a home invasion in San Francisco in October 2022, and the case is currently on trial.
